Medical Science Liaison, Oncology Breast

4 months ago


Raleigh, United States Daiichi Sankyo Full time

Join a Legacy of Innovation 110 Years and Counting

Daiichi Sankyo Group is dedicated to the creation and supply of innovative pharmaceutical therapies to improve standards of care and address diversified, unmet medical needs of people globally by leveraging our world-class science and technology. With more than 100 years of scientific expertise and a presence in more than 20 countries, Daiichi Sankyo and its 16,000 employees around the world draw upon a rich legacy of innovation and a robust pipeline of promising new medicines to help people. Under the Group’s 2025 Vision to become a “Global Pharma Innovator with Competitive Advantage in Oncology,” Daiichi Sankyo is primarily focused on providing novel therapies in oncology, as well as other research areas centered around rare diseases and immune disorders.

Job Summary:

Daiichi Sankyo, Inc. (DSI) is currently seeking a Medical Science Liaison (MSL) to join the Field Medical Affairs Team.The MSL develops on-going professional relationships with national and regional healthcare opinion leaders and other healthcare professionals to provide medical and scientific support for Daiichi Sankyo, Inc. (DSI) initiatives in selected therapeutic areas. The MSL develops skills and competencies to educate healthcare professionals, DSI internal stakeholders (e.g., Medical, Marketing, and Sales), and decision makers in healthcare systems regarding therapeutic areas and related products developed and commercialized by DSI.

This is a US Medical Affairs, Field based role. This territory currently covers the following states: NC, SC, TN, KY.


Responsibilities:

Builds and maintains professional relationships with healthcare professionals (HCPs) by developing the skills and with guidance implementing the following:

  • Presenting disease state and Daiichi Sankyo product specific data to HCPs

  • Responding to unsolicited requests for medical information

  • Identifying and appropriately facilitating engagement of qualified 1) investigators and study committee members for DSI clinical research programs, 2) investigator-initiated research study proposals, 3) speakers for DSI Brand Speaker programs, 4) advisors for DSI scientific, clinical and marketing advisory boards

  • Gathering customer insights regarding DSI and competitor products to help inform medical and commercial decision making

  • Enhanced professional expertise through attendance of select scientific meetings and professional conferences for the purpose of continuing education, and scientific exchange with key opinion leaders

  • Develops positive working relationships with local and regional internal stakeholders to enhance DSI HCP relationships

  • Develops the ability to apply the appropriate methods to implement the FMA department strategy within his/her geography in alignment with Medical and Brand strategies

  • Completes administrative duties, including monthly expense reporting and field activity reporting

  • Represents the Medical Science Liaison function by participating inDSI meetings, functions, events

    Additional duties and responsibilities are based on position level/title, may include but are not limited to:

    • Provides innovation in enhancing and developing professional relationships with national and regional healthcare opinion leaders and HCPs to provide medical and scientific support for DSI initiatives.

    • Ability to anticipate trends and capitalize on opportunities

    • Lead special projects/initiatives.

    • Assist in the development of team members

    • Represent FMA leadership at DSI meetings, functions and events

      Qualifications:

      Successful candidates will be able to meet the qualifications below with or without a reasonable accommodation.

      Education:

      Qualifications (from an accredited college or university)

      • PharmD, MD, PhD or NP in a health sciences related field or an equivalent combination of education and experience preferred

        Experience:

        MSL/Sr. MSL

        Experience Qualifications:

        • 1 or More Years’ experience including medical & scientific affairs, clinical practice, research, academic or US managed markets preferred

        • Previous experience in Oncology, clinical research and medical education preferred

          Principal MSL/Associate Director MSL

          Experience Qualifications:

          • 5 or More Years’ experience including medical & scientific affairs, clinical practice, research, academic or US managed markets preferred

          • Previous experience in Oncology, clinical research and medical education preferred

            Must have a valid driver’s license with a driving record that meets company requirements

            Compensation and seniority level/title based on experience and qualifications.


            Ability to travel up to 60%.
